Abstract

This work studies two important temporal fractional nonlinear evolution equations, namely the (2+1)-dimensional Chaffee–Infante equation and (1+1)-dimensional Zakharov equation by way of the unified method along with properties of local M-derivative. The typical structures of fractional optical soliton wave solutions are obtained in polynomial and rational forms. Further, to grant the validity of non-singular solutions are given with limitation conditions and graphically depicted in 3D. Also, to expose the effect of a local fractional parameter on expected non-singular solutions are depicted through 2D graphs. The predicted solutions are revealing that the proposed approach is straightforward and valuable to find the solitary wave solutions of other nonlinear evolution equations.
